Don't knock the Ranger. That 3.0 v6 is actually a very good and reliable engine if you don't race it or beat on it. And I think those trucks look pretty good, unless it's something like gold with donkey poo-colored interior. My dad had a '93 and he drives about as hard as I drive my S10- like every commute is an autocross race. He maintained it properly, though, and sold it with over 250k miles on it. Just enjoy and take care of your gift from your grandpa.
